Biography

  • Zachary Golinger is a Screen Actor's Guild Award-nominated and critically acclaimed actor best known for his roles as the pivotal character "John" in the final season of the multiple Emmy Award-winning HBO show, Barry, and as the emotive "Young Danny" (and his 'twin brother' Adam) in Apple TV+'s new thriller, The Crowded Room, where he stars alongside Tom Holland, Amanda Seyfried and Emmy Rossum. Zachary has earned praise from major media critics for his "impressive" and "preternatural" acting talents. He previously guest starred in the network television shows, Blue Bloods (CBS), New Amsterdam (NBC) and Evil (CBS/Paramount), and he first graced the big screen in the Paramount Pictures blockbuster, A Quiet Place: Part II, playing the befallen son of actor Cillian Murphy's lead character, "Emmett". Even before he had filmed under the direction of John Krasinski and worked alongside such renowned actors as Emily Blunt and Cillian Murphy, when he was only 6 years old, Zachary booked his first film role as "Marty Haft" on the Holocaust-biopic "The Survivor" directed by Oscar Award-winning director Barry Levinson and starring Ben Foster (released on HBO in 2022). Filmed in Budapest, New York City and Tybee Island, the process inspired Zachary to not only continue working as an actor, but to also create his own films as a writer and director. Zachary is also a working voiceover actor, voicing the beloved Paw Patrol character "Rex" for games and toys, along with other voiceover work. In addition to acting, Zachary is also an avid fiction writer and enjoys coding and creating his own games.

    Zachary was nominated for a Screen Actors Guild Award in 2024 for his role on Barry.

    Recent reviews of Zachary Golinger in "The Crowded Room":

    "The impressive young Zachary Golinger does double duty as young Danny and his twin, Adam, whose whereabouts are a series-long mystery." - The Wall Street Journal, June 9, 2023.

    "...talented newcomer Zachary Golinger, who brings an almost preternatural maturity to both young Danny and his twin brother Adam as the unspeakable is sensitively, stunningly made visual." - Empire Magazine, June 2023

Trivia

  • Zachary Golinger plays the young version of Tom Holland in The Crowded Room.
  • Zachary Golinger plays "John Berkman, Jr." the son of Barry Berkman and Sally Reid in the Final Season of the HBO series Barry.
  • Zachary Golinger has been nominated for a 2024 SAG-AFTRA Award for Outstanding Performance by an Ensemble in a Comedy Series for his role as John in Barry.
